What Will I Learn When Having DBT Therapy in Sheffield?

 

If you complete your assessment and we confirm a BPD diagnosis, you can join one of our online groups and learn skills that will help you to cope with your condition in the future.

  • Regulating Your Emotions – During the Emotional Regulation module, you’ll learn how to stay in control of your emotions and thoughts, even in potentially distressing situations and circumstances.
  • Staying in the Moment – The Mindfulness module is designed to teach you practices that will help you to stay in the moment when your emotions threaten to run away with you. As you become more grounded and balanced, you should find it easier to respond appropriately to stressful events.
  • Coping with Crises – When you tackle the Distress Tolerance module, you will learn how to deal with extreme emotional responses to people, situations and circumstances.
  • Maintaining Healthy Relationships – The Interpersonal Effectiveness module is focused on developing and maintaining healthy relationships in all areas of your life.
